Job description

Build with us

Since 2004, we've had one clear goal: to make payments and money management effortless for every business in Europe.

Today, more than 300,000 companies use Mollie to get paid, manage money and grow – with products designed to be simple, scalable, and dependable.

With 950+ Mollies across 14+ locations, we care deeply about autonomy and craft. So we work in small teams, with real ownership, and we trust you to make the right decisions.

We're building for the long term, so we provide the tools you need, processes you can rely on, and a balanced work environment to help you do work you're proud of.

Sound like your kind of place? Let's build together.

Your impact

You will be responsible for strengthening and enabling our existing agency portfolio while also acquiring new digital agencies and lead-generating partners. Your core mission is to support and enable agencies to become strong Mollie ambassadors.

We're looking for an enthusiastic and commercially minded team player who enjoys building relationships, keeping account portfolios organised, and supporting a fast-growing partnerships team. You'll help manage agency account lists, identify commercial opportunities within existing partners, and provide operational support to the wider Benelux Partnerships team where needed.

Key responsibilities include identifying opportunities within various agencies, supporting the management of Mollie's existing agency partnerships, and gradually building your own portfolio of agency relationships.This is a hybrid role, balancing new partner acquisition with the enablement of current agencies.

You'll also be responsible for maintaining and prioritising partner account lists, supporting account planning, preparing partner meetings, and ensuring follow-up actions are completed. As an important member of the Benelux team, you'll collaborate closely with senior partner managers and provide support across shared initiatives, campaigns and events.

The relationships you build will directly drive merchant acquisition and growth for Mollie in one of our most important markets.

You’ll sit at the intersection of sales, marketing, product, and legal – collaborating across teams to drive integrated go-to-market initiatives through the partner channel. This isn't a role where you execute someone else's playbook. You’ll help shape it.
